North Carolina man arrested after weekend bar fight in Rabun County

By AccessWDUN Staff

A man from Franklin, North Carolina, is facing charges after a weekend bar fight in Rabun County.

A press release from the Rabun County Sheriff's Office said that the incident happened at the Route 76 Road House Bar and Grill in the 1500 block of Highway 76 in Clayton just after midnight Saturday.

Stephen Higbee, 37, was arrested and charged with aggravated battery after that incident, which left Kenneth Lunn, 40, of Clayton, with injuries.

Patrons from the bar called 911 after a fight broke out between the two men in the parking lot of the bar. Higbee reportedly left the scene before law enforcement arrived, while Lunn remained on scene and awaited treatment from EMS.

"Lunn, who deputies noted appeared to be intoxicated and antagonistic, was briefly examined by Rabun County Emergency Medical Services before being asked to exit the ambulance due to his unruly behavior," the release reads.

The owner of the bar and other witnesses said Lunn was acting inappropriately with women on the dance floor. Lunn was then escorted out of the building by the house disc jockey. The DJ then returned inside to "calm a group that wanted to fight Lunn in the parking lot."

Higbee was located by the Clayton Police Department a short distance from the business and was subsequently arrested on unrelated traffic offenses.

A family member of Lunn's contacted the Sheriff's Office later that morning and told authorities that Lunn's jaw was broken on both sides.

A follow-up investigation by sheriff's office investigators led to aggravated battery charges being taken out against Higbee. Higbee then turned himself in at the Rabun County Detention Center.

"Inappropriate behavior or altercations with other patrons should be immediately reported to law enforcement," Rabun County Sheriff Chad Nichols said. "Let my deputies sort out what happened instead of taking matters into your own hands."
